Ideas for Making Journals

Many think journals are a venue for writing personal experiences. But for some, the creation of the journal has become an art, with a visual form of expression beyond the words on the page.

  1. Altered Books

    • A purchased journal can be spruced up by adding personal touches such as photographs, paint or stickers to the cover.

    Hand-Bound Books

    • Hand-bound book with poster cover.

      Instead of buying a book, you can make your own. A journal can be as basic as a stack of copier paper stapled and folded down the middle. Hand-stitched books don't require any hard-to-find materials, and they allow you to customize with any texture and weight of paper.

    Scrap Booking

    • Photography and pieces of ephemera such as concert tickets and cocktail napkins can be combined with writing about the event within the book. Pages are often further embellished with themed stickers and pre-cut paper additions.

    Art Journals

    • Art journal.

      Some have raised the craft of journaling to the creation of a book filled with unique art. The book becomes a piece of art, an expression of words and images on a particular theme or topic.

    Trip Journals

    • Trip journal for Costa Rica.

      A trip-specific journal can become your own little novella about the special experiences you had. Customize the cover of your book with stock photos of your destination before you leave and collect items during your trip to add into the book with your writing.

    Special Event Journals

    • Keeping a journal about a special event can become a treasured keepsake. A journal dedicated to certain experiences can be kept aside from your daily experiences to be remembered as a cohesive chronicle.
